Is it okay to force a cat to drink water?
For instance, some cats like drinking water from a water dish while some like using a cat fountain. You want to try to encourage them to drink. However, you should never force them.
Can I inject water into my cat?
There are different ways to administer SQ fluids, but using a 'drip bag' (the bag containing the fluid for administration) and a length of 'drip tubing' attached to a needle which is placed under the skin is the most common method. Most cats tolerate being given SQ fluids tremendously well.

16 related questions foundHow long can a cat not drink water?
Generally speaking, cats can survive for around 3-4 days without water. What this doesn't mean is that you should not be concerned with your cat not drinking until it has been 3-4 days.

How do I flavor my cats water?
Add appetizing flavor to the water. A few drops of tuna juice (from tuna packed in water – not oil!) or chicken broth can make kitty more inclined to drink. Make sure you limit the amount of sodium in whatever you add to your cat's water. Feed smaller meals, more frequently.
Can I add salt to my cats water?
Cats CAN drink saltwater
While it's safe for your cat to occasionally drink from saltwater pools, and while they can tolerate higher salt intake than dogs, this does NOT mean that should consume large amounts of salt. High salt intake can lead to excessive thirst, urination or even sodium ion poisoning.

Can you add water to dry cat food?
A cat eating dry kibble can need up to 200 ml of additional water to absorb the same amount of moisture as a cat eating wet food! Add about 14 cup (60 ml) of water to each helping to increase a cat's water intake, enhance the taste and scent of the food, and slow down eating while also making the food appealing.
Is it OK for cats to drink milk?
The truth is that most cats are lactose intolerant so giving them cow's milk can actually cause significant health issues. Milk doesn't part of necessary cat nutrition and many cats suffer stomach upsets or other related problems because their owner thought that they were giving them a treat.

Why is my cat eating but not drinking water?
Cats with dental infections, inflammation in the mouth or gastrointestinal disease may avoid drinking water due to the discomfort it causes them. Cats with underlying health issues may be more likely to become dehydrated, especially those with kidney issues, hyperthyroidism, some cancers and diabetes.

How much water should a cat drink?
Most cats should drink about 4 ounces of water per 5 pounds of body weight in a day, give or take an ounce in either direction.
